Brief summary

The investigators' study is a prospective study to evaluate the enhancement pattern of contrast-enhanced endoscopic ultrasonography and suggest the criterions for differential diagnosis between gallbladder polyps by using software program of quantitative analysis.

Interventions

DEVICEQuantitative analysis by using the new developed software program VueBox

After acquiring the EUS image by a regular procedure of EUS and contrast-enhanced with one of the fluoro-gas-containing contrast agents (SonoVue, Bracco, Germany), whole video is recorded on the embedded HDD (hard disk drive) of the US system for later analysis. The videos will be analyzed by using the VueBox software (Bracco Suisse SA, Geneva, Switzerland). After surgical treatment, we will compare the results of quantitative analysis with surgical pathology.
